Former BDSwiss and SquaredFinancial HR Expert Joins New CFD Broker Kudotrade

Tuesday, 18/03/2025 | 07:18 GMT by Damian Chmiel
  • The company has appointed Catharine Ioannou as Global Head of Human Resources.
  • The appointment comes as Kudotrade continues expanding its operations across its markets in over 130 countries.

Kudotrade has appointed Catharine Ioannou as its new Global Head of Human Resources, the CFD broker announced today (Tuesday). In the new role, she will bring years of experience gained in similar positions at BDSwiss and SquaredFinancial.

CFD Broker Kudotrade Appoints Catharine Ioannou as Global HR Head

Ioannou, who previously held HR leadership positions at popular retail brokerages located in Cyprus, will oversee Kudotrade's global talent strategy and workplace culture initiatives. Her appointment comes as the broker, which operates in over 130 countries, works to scale its operations.

"We are thrilled to welcome Catharine to the Kudotrade leadership team," said Finley Wilkinson, Chief Marketing Officer at Kudotrade. "Her deep understanding of the financial industry and her proven track record in HR strategy make her the perfect fit to help us strengthen our global workforce."

Ioannou began her career in human resources for CFD brokers in 2017 at BDSwiss. Over the next five years, she held roles as Human Resources Officer and later as Global Head of Human Resources. She then spent nearly two years managing HR at SquaredFinancial and is now joining the Kudotrade team.

“This new role represents an incredible opportunity to drive impactful people strategies, foster a thriving organizational culture, and contribute to Kudotrade’s vision of global excellence,” added Ioannou.

Expanding Operations

Kudotrade currently maintains a physical presence in three countries and operates with regulatory authorization from the Financial Services Commission of Mauritius. The company offers CFD trading services through multiple entities registered in various jurisdictions, including Mauritius, Saint Lucia, and Cyprus.

"At Kudotrade, we are committed to not only providing an outstanding trading experience for our clients but also creating an environment where our employees can excel," Wilkinson stated.

The Kudotrade brand was only established in 2024, but it has recently recruited several experienced CFD experts based in Cyprus. In October, Konstantinos Chrysikos joined the company after previously working for CAPEX.com; he now serves as Director and Head of Customer Relations.

Marc Olivier also made the move to Kudotrade from Amana Capital and Zenfinex. For nearly a year, he has held the position of Head of Brokerage.
